Commit e03e5cbd authored by 刘文胜's avatar 刘文胜

111

parent 9404432e
......@@ -461,7 +461,7 @@ router.get('/info/:tid/comment/list', function(req, res, next) {
if(results && results.length> 0){
results.forEach(function(doc,i){
//过滤与自己无关的评论
if(doc.from._id !== id && doc.thread.from !== id){//文章和一级评论的作者不是自己
if(doc.from._id != id && doc.thread.from != id){//文章和一级评论的作者不是自己
if(doc.comments && doc.comments.length>0){//有子评论
var comments = [];
doc.comments.forEach(function(comment,j){
......@@ -471,10 +471,12 @@ router.get('/info/:tid/comment/list', function(req, res, next) {
comments.push(comment);
}
});
doc.comments=comments;
if(comments.length >0){
doc.comments=comments;
docs.push(doc);
}
}
docs.push(doc);
}else{//文章和一级评论的作者是自己那么所有的子评论都不用过滤
}else{//文章或一级评论的作者是自己那么所有的子评论都不用过滤
docs.push(doc);
}
});
......@@ -484,6 +486,7 @@ router.get('/info/:tid/comment/list', function(req, res, next) {
obj.pageNo=pageNo;
obj.pageSize=pageSize;
obj.items=docs.slice((pageNo-1>=0?pageNo-1:0)*pageSize,pageSize);
console.log(obj.items);
res.json(_.assign(obj, returnCode.SUCCESS));
}
});
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ment